Is there a bandwidth limitation on your webspace?

A bit of an extension to my "1gb daily cap" thread, I'm curious if there's any cap on the amount of bandwidth available for use on your personal webspace, I want to host some music files for a website on my personal space but I'm worried about the amount of bandwidth available and any limitations there might be on it.

Thanks.

Re: Is there a bandwidth limitation on your webspace?

There's no official limit, but from the User Policy, section 8...

Quote:
If your website generates abnormally high hit levels or generates abnormally high levels of network traffic, we may at our discretion move it and/or restrict access to it and you shall be liable for any additional charges arising from our action. This may include but is not limited to suspending your Internet access.
Also, if you are planning to host any music files, make sure you own the copyright, or can provide proof of your permission to use the works therein. Also from section 8:

Quote:
You are responsible for the content of your website (including any content you link to) which must comply with this User Policy. You must obtain all necessary rights and clearances for the inclusion and publication of anyone else's work on your website.
